On April 12, 1862, one of the most daring and audacious events of the American Civil War took place. 

It wasn’t a major battle. It didn’t involve armies meeting each other on the field of battle. 

Instead, it was one of the first examples in military history of a raid designed to deny the enemy access to the most vital 19th-century technology: the railroad. 

Learn more about the Great Locomotive Chase and how railroads became a strategic war objective on this episode of Everything Everywhere Daily.
